const std = @import("std");
const mem = std.mem;
const sort = std.sort;
const globber = @import("globber");
const server = &@import("../main.zig").server;
const util = @import("../util.zig");
const Error = @import("../command.zig").Error;
const Seat = @import("../Seat.zig");
const InputConfig = @import("../InputConfig.zig");
pub fn listInputs(
_: *Seat,
args: []const [:0]const u8,
out: *?[]const u8,
) Error!void {
if (args.len > 1) return error.TooManyArguments;
var input_list = std.ArrayList(u8).init(util.gpa);
const writer = input_list.writer();
var prev = false;
var it = server.input_manager.devices.iterator(.forward);
while (it.next()) |device| {
const configured = for (server.input_manager.configs.items) |*input_config| {
if (globber.match(device.identifier, input_config.glob)) {
break true;
}
} else false;
if (prev) try input_list.appendSlice("\n");
prev = true;
try writer.print("{s}\n\tconfigured: {}\n", .{
device.identifier,
configured,
});
}
out.* = try input_list.toOwnedSlice();
}
pub fn listInputConfigs(
_: *Seat,
args: []const [:0]const u8,
out: *?[]const u8,
) Error!void {
if (args.len > 1) return error.TooManyArguments;
var input_list = std.ArrayList(u8).init(util.gpa);
const writer = input_list.writer();
for (server.input_manager.configs.items, 0..) |*input_config, i| {
if (i > 0) try writer.writeByte('\n');
try input_config.write(writer);
}
out.* = try input_list.toOwnedSlice();
}
pub fn input(
_: *Seat,
args: []const [:0]const u8,
_: *?[]const u8,
) Error!void {
if (args.len < 4) return Error.NotEnoughArguments;
if (args.len > 4) return Error.TooManyArguments;
try globber.validate(args[1]);
// Try to find an existing InputConfig with matching glob pattern, or create
// a new one if none was found.
for (server.input_manager.configs.items) |*input_config| {
if (mem.eql(u8, input_config.glob, args[1])) {
try input_config.parse(args[2], args[3]);
break;
}
} else {
var input_config: InputConfig = .{
.glob = try util.gpa.dupe(u8, args[1]),
};
errdefer util.gpa.free(input_config.glob);
try server.input_manager.configs.ensureUnusedCapacity(1);
try input_config.parse(args[2], args[3]);
server.input_manager.configs.appendAssumeCapacity(input_config);
}
// Sort input configs from most general to least general
sort.insertion(InputConfig, server.input_manager.configs.items, {}, lessThan);
// We need to update all input device matching the glob. The user may
// add an input configuration at an arbitrary position in the generality
// ordered list, so the simplest way to ensure the device is configured
// correctly is to apply all input configurations again, in order.
server.input_manager.reconfigureDevices();
}
fn lessThan(_: void, a: InputConfig, b: InputConfig) bool {
return globber.order(a.glob, b.glob) == .gt;
}
